Maple Bacon Butternut Squash and Apple Bake 20 Oct 12:00 AM (3 days ago)

Maple Bacon Butternut Squash and Apple Bake in a baking dish

This Maple Bacon Butternut Squash and Apple Bake is an easy and fun fall side dish! This recipe would be great for a Thanksgiving or Friendsgiving celebration, but also perfectly at home on your dinner table served on the side of a meaty main course. I love the contrast of salty, smoky bacon with the maple cinnamon sweetness coating the butternut squash and apples. Plus, as you may imagine, it smells amazing. A rounded ¾ cup serving of this delicious side dish is just 156 calories or 3 WW Points on Weight Watchers (or 5 Points if following the diabetic WW plan). Mini Loaded Tater Tot Cups 13 Oct 12:00 AM (10 days ago)

Mini Loaded Tater Tot Cups on a platter

These Mini Loaded Tater Tot Cups use just five ingredients and are a perfect appetizer or snack for parties, gatherings, or watching the game at home. I think they’d also be great as a side dish or as part of a brunch spread! My family raved about these and I can’t wait to make them the next time I get together with friends. These mini tater tot cups are perfectly bite-sized and pack a ton of flavor! The tot cups get crispy in the oven and are filled with melted cheddar cheese, salty, smoky bacon, a little dollop of cool sour cream, and a sprinkle of fresh chives. They’re so good! Not only are these Mini Loaded Tater Tot Cups a simple, tasty finger food, but each one is just 50 calories or 2 WW Point on Weight Watchers! Italian Sausage Stuffed Chicken Bake 6 Oct 12:15 AM (17 days ago)

Italian Sausage Stuffed Chicken Bake on a plate

This delicious Italian Sausage Stuffed Chicken Bake uses just a few ingredients to make a satisfying high protein, low carb dinner! This main course is easy to prep and then slide into the oven to bake. Each chicken breast is stuffed with spicy Italian sausage, chopped fresh spinach, and melty Mozzarella cheese, and then smothered in pasta sauce and topped with more cheese! I found this dish to be super filling, and it was also a big hit with my husband and daughter. The chicken pairs well with a side of salad, pasta, roasted vegetables, or roasted potatoes. Plus, each piece of this Italians Sausage Stuffed Chicken Bake is just 387 calories, 55 grams of protein, and 8 grams of carbs, or 6 WW Points on Weight Watchers (nutrition info may vary some based on the pasta sauce used). Chicken and Stars Soup 29 Sep 12:09 AM (24 days ago)

Chicken and Stars Soup in a bowl with a spoon

This delicious homemade Chicken and Stars Soup is heartier than the original, and perfect to warm you up on a cold day! I actually love canned Chicken and Stars soup, and I especially crave it when I’m not feeling well, but I’m always wishing there were more chicken and veggies in the can. I decided to try making my own, and my version is positively packed full of chicken, carrots, celery, and of course, cute little star pasta. This Chicken and Stars Soup eats like a meal! Plus, it’s simple to make and the chicken cooks right in pot. Not only is soup flavorful, satisfying, and easy to make, each 1 & ¼ cup serving is just 260 calories or 4 WW Points! Stuffed Balsamic Flank Steak Pinwheels 8 Sep 12:00 AM (last month)

Stuffed Balsamic Flank Steak Pinwheel plated with salad

These Stuffed Balsamic Flank Steak Pinwheels look and taste like an upscale restaurant meal, but can be made right at home! Butterflied flank steak is pounded thin, immersed in a balsamic marinade, and wrapped around Feta and Mozzarella cheeses, bacon, sun-dried tomatoes, basil, and fresh spinach leaves. Then you’ll just slice it into pinwheels, sear it to perfection and finish it in the oven. I love the smokiness of the bacon with the sweet and tangy sun-dried tomatoes and the salty Feta cheese in the stuffing. The balsamic marinated steak and the cheesy filling are so flavorful, and the finished pinwheels look worthy of a special occasion, or just a delicious home-cooked dinner. Treat yourself to some steak! Each decadent Stuffed Balsamic Flank Steak Pinwheel is just 294 calories and 4 grams of carbs, or 5 WW Points on the Weight Watchers program. Buffalo Chicken Smashed Tacos 18 Aug 12:00 AM (2 months ago)

Buffalo Chicken Smashed Tacos close up on a cutting board

These tasty Buffalo Chicken Smashed Tacos are a fun and flavorful twist on taco night! Instead of cooking the meat separately and using it to fill a tortilla, you’ll spread a thin layer of the uncooked seasoned meat onto the tortillas and then cook it through on the stovetop. I’m loving this method because you end up with the perfect amount of Buffalo chicken in every bite! Plus, every one of these perfectly seasoned Buffalo Chicken Smashed Tacos is topped with fresh crunchy lettuce, a cool and creamy blue cheese coleslaw, and an extra drizzle of spicy Buffalo wing sauce for an extra kick. I really think you’re going to love these smashed tacos, and even better, each one is just 100 calories or 2 WW Points including toppings!
